**Action item (INC-Harrowgate outage):** During the incident, engineers could not follow a request across the Fennel gateway, the pricing service, and the Corvid ledger, because trace IDs were dropped at the gateway boundary. We lost roughly forty minutes reconstructing the call path manually. The fix is to propagate the trace header in all internal clients and add a conformance check to CI. Owner: Delan, due before the next release train. The propagation spec and rollout checklist are published here.

wiki page, tadug-yagap: https://jira.qorvelsys.internal/pages/browse/display/projects/5e6c

## Tuning

The Gnarlwood GPU memory profiler mostly works out of the box, but on big multi-tenant boxes the default sampling rate will drown you in events. Future maintainers: resist the urge to hand-tweak per-host — change the shared config and redeploy. If traces look gappy, lower the flush interval first. The defaults we've converged on after much suffering are these.

tuning constants:
RATE_LIMITS = {
    "istox": 465,
    "wendor": 846,
    "novvan": 466,
    "julok": 655,
    "sorax": 651,
    "belath": 752,
    "druax": 1007,
}

## Building Access — Spares Room (Hullbrook Annex)

Contractors: the spare hardware room is down the east corridor on the ground floor, third door on the left. Sign in at the front desk first and grab a visitor lanyard. Anything you take out, jot it in the blue logbook — yes, even the little stuff. The door self-locks, so don't wedge it. To get in, punch in the code below.

staff pass of hagug-taguf = bdg-HJ-9